鸿蒙Next如何配置VPN

在鸿蒙Next系统上如何配置VPN?具体步骤是什么?需要下载第三方应用还是系统自带VPN功能?有没有推荐的VPN服务商?配置过程中需要注意哪些设置?

2 回复

在鸿蒙Next中配置VPN,操作比较简单:

  1. 进入「设置」 > 「更多连接」 > 「VPN」
  2. 点击右上角「+」添加新VPN
  3. 根据服务商提供的信息填写:
    • 名称:自定义(如“公司VPN”)
    • 类型:选择协议(PPTP/L2TP/IPSec等)
    • 服务器地址
    • 认证信息(用户名/密码/密钥)
  4. 保存后返回VPN列表,点击配置好的VPN连接
  5. 首次使用会要求设置VPN锁屏密码(系统安全要求)

注意:

  • 需提前向网络管理员或VPN服务商获取服务器参数
  • 企业VPN可能需要额外安装证书
  • 连接成功后状态栏会显示钥匙图标

如果遇到连接问题,建议检查网络状态或确认账号权限是否有效。

更多关于鸿蒙Next如何配置VPN的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


在鸿蒙Next(HarmonyOS NEXT)中配置VPN的步骤如下,适用于系统内置的VPN功能(如L2TP、IPSec等)。由于鸿蒙Next目前处于开发者测试阶段,具体界面可能随版本更新调整,但基本流程一致。

配置步骤:

  1. 进入设置
    打开设备「设置」→ 选择「更多连接」或「网络和互联网」→ 点击「VPN」。

  2. 添加VPN配置

    • 点击右上角「+」或「添加VPN」按钮。
    • 根据服务商提供的信息填写参数:
      • 类型:选择协议(如L2TP、IPSec XAUTH、IKEv2等)。
      • 名称:自定义连接名称(例如“公司VPN”)。
      • 服务器地址:填写VPN服务器IP或域名。
      • IPSec标识符(如适用):按服务商要求填写。
      • 用户名/密码:输入认证信息。
      • 预共享密钥(IPSec/L2TP):若需要则填写。
  3. 保存并连接

    • 完成后点击「保存」,返回VPN列表。
    • 点击配置好的VPN条目,输入密码(若未保存),即可连接。状态栏显示钥匙图标即表示成功。

注意事项:

  • 权限问题:首次使用需授权VPN权限,按提示完成即可。
  • 协议兼容性:确保设备支持的协议与服务器一致,部分企业VPN需特定证书。
  • 网络环境:切换Wi-Fi/移动数据时可能需重连。

代码示例(仅限开发场景):

如需通过代码配置(仅系统应用权限可用),可参考以下简化代码(Java/ArkTS):

// 示例:创建VPN配置(需系统权限)
VpnProfile profile = new VpnProfile();
profile.name = "MyVPN";
profile.type = VpnProfile.TYPE_L2TP_IPSEC_PSK;
profile.server = "vpn.example.com";
profile.username = "user";
profile.password = "password";
profile.ipsecIdentifier = "id";
profile.ipsecSecret = "psk";

// 调用系统服务(需权限声明)
VpnManager vpnManager = getSystemService(VpnManager.class);
vpnManager.createVpnProfile(profile); // 保存配置

常见问题:

  • 若连接失败,检查服务器地址、密钥或网络防火墙设置。
  • 鸿蒙Next暂不支持第三方VPN应用直接配置,需依赖系统功能。

建议参考华为官方文档或联系网络管理员获取具体参数。

回到顶部